Understanding the Mechanics: How Do Crypto Casinos Actually Work?
At its core, a crypto casino operates on a blend of traditional online gambling principles and the revolutionary power of blockchain technology. Unlike conventional online casinos that rely on centralized servers and fiat currencies, crypto casinos leverage decentralized networks and digital assets like Bitcoin, Ethereum, and other altcoins. This fundamental shift introduces several key mechanics:
- Smart Contracts: Many games, especially those labeled 'provably fair,' utilize smart contracts—self-executing code stored on the blockchain. These contracts automatically enforce game rules and payout conditions, removing the need for a trusted third party.
- Cryptocurrency Wallets: Players interact with the casino using their personal crypto wallets, facilitating direct and often anonymous transactions without intermediary banks.
- Blockchain Transactions: Every deposit, withdrawal, and sometimes even every game outcome, is recorded on the blockchain, creating an immutable and transparent ledger that enhances security and trust.
The mechanics extend beyond mere transaction processing to encompass a more transparent and often more efficient gambling experience. When you place a bet at a crypto casino, your funds are typically transferred from your wallet to a smart contract or a casino's operational wallet. The outcome of the game, whether determined by a random number generator (RNG) or a provably fair algorithm, is then processed. For provably fair games, players can independently verify the fairness of each round using cryptographic hashes and seeds provided by the casino. This transparency, coupled with the speed and lower transaction fees often associated with cryptocurrencies compared to traditional banking methods, represents a significant evolution in the online gambling landscape, offering a compelling alternative for those seeking enhanced security and verifiable fairness.

Navigating the Crypto Casino Landscape: Practical Tips & Common Questions
The burgeoning world of crypto casinos offers an exciting, albeit sometimes complex, alternative to traditional online gambling. Before diving in, it's crucial to understand the fundamental differences. Unlike fiat-based casinos, crypto platforms leverage blockchain technology for enhanced transparency and often quicker transactions. However, this also means you're responsible for managing your own cryptocurrency wallet and understanding concepts like network fees and different coin types. Always prioritize platforms with a strong reputation for security, provably fair games, and robust customer support. Don't be swayed solely by massive bonus offers; investigate the wagering requirements thoroughly. A little due diligence goes a long way in ensuring a secure and enjoyable experience.
Many newcomers to crypto casinos have common questions. One frequent query revolves around the best cryptocurrency to use. While Bitcoin remains popular, newer coins like Ethereum (ETH) and Solana (SOL) often offer lower transaction fees and faster confirmation times, making them excellent choices for frequent play.
